IBM to take $2.7 billion charge related to transfer of pension obligations – Yahoo Finance

(Reuters) – IBM Inc said on Wednesday it expects a pretax charge of about $2.7 billion in the third quarter related to a transaction to transfer some of its pension plan liabilities to Prudential Financial Inc. Argentine Congress upholds Milei veto of pensions increase – Yahoo! Voices

Argentina's Congress on Wednesday upheld President Javier Milley's veto of a bill to increase pensions, sparking clashes outside parliament. Thousands gathered to protest Milley's veto, with police firing pepper spray and rubber bullets at a group of people, including pensioners, who destroyed barricades in anger after the vote. Apollo Moves to Start a Private Credit ETF With State Street – Yahoo Finance

(Bloomberg) — Apollo Global Management has partnered with State Street to launch the first exchange-traded fund that includes private credit investments.
